|
马上注册,结交更多好友,享用更多功能^_^
您需要 登录 才可以下载或查看,没有账号?立即注册
x
新人的渣作请求各位帮忙 到了最后无论是输入1或者2都会崩溃。。
编译器是vs2012
谢谢各位了- #include <stdio.h>
- #include <windows.h>
- int main(void)
- {
- int sf;
- int hp = 500;
- int i;
- int gjl = 50;
- int hj = 20;
- int gw1hp = 100;
- int gw1gj = 25;
- int gw1hj = 0;
- char mz;
- int jb;
- printf("本游戏全称使用ENTER键进行剧情\n");
- printf("接下来将会进行第一场战斗\n");
- printf("与你进行战斗的是:普通 树妖\n");
- for(i=0;i<6;i++)
- {
- printf("你攻击了一次树妖 造成的伤害是:%d\n", gjl - gw1hj);
- Sleep(1000);
- gw1hp = gw1hp - (gjl - gw1hj);
- if (gw1hp <= 0)
- {
- printf("你获得了胜利!\n");
- int hp = 500;
- break;
- }
- if (hp <= 0)
- {
- printf("挑战失败~");
- break;
- }
- printf("树妖攻击了一次你,造成的伤害是:%d\n", gw1gj - hj);
- Sleep(1000);
- hp = hp - (gw1gj - hj);
- if (gw1hp <= 0)
- {
- printf("你获得了胜利!\n");
- int hp = 500;
- break;
- }
- if (hp <= 0)
- {
- printf("挑战失败~\n");
- break;
- }
- }
- printf("恭喜你获得了:荆棘之剑\n");
- printf("属性: 攻击力+10\n");
- printf("是否装备?1是 2否\n");
- scanf("%d", sf);
- if (sf == 1)
- {
- printf("装备成功\n");
- gjl = gjl + 10;
- }
- if (sf == 2)
- printf("装备失败\n");
- }
复制代码 |
|